Manchester United was originally founded in 1878 as Newton Heath LYR Football Club (LYR standing for Lancashire and Yorkshire Railway). The club was renamed Manchester United in 1902. Newton Heath ALX Club of Football is a fictional distractor.

Everton FC originally played at Anfield Stadium from 1884 to 1892 before a dispute over rent led to their move to Goodison Park. Liverpool FC was then formed and took over Anfield. Old Trafford is Manchester United's ground, and Kirkby is a modern training facility location.

The 1968 European Cup (now Champions League) final was won by Manchester United, who defeated Benfica 4-1 at Wembley Stadium. This was United's first European Cup triumph, coming 10 years after the Munich air disaster, with goals from Charlton (2), Best, and Kidd.
